How much do remote military spouse j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ote military spouse in Florida is $31.93,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.62 and $43.47 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ote military spouse?

Remote military spouse jobs are employment opportunities that allow spouses of military personnel to work from anywhere, often from home or while relocating due to military assignments. These positions can range from customer service and administrative roles to specialized careers like writing, teaching, or technical support. Remote jobs provide flexibility and stability, making them ideal for military spouses who frequently move. Many organizations actively recruit military spouses for remote roles, recognizing their adaptability and resilience.

What are some common challenges military spouses face when working remotely, and how can they overcome them?

Military spouses working remotely often encounter unique challenges such as frequent relocations, time zone differences, and maintaining consistent internet connectivity in new locations. To overcome these, it's important to seek remote-friendly employers who understand the needs of military families, communicate proactively with supervisors about any potential disruptions, and utilize portable technology solutions. Building a support network with other remote military spouses can also provide valuable advice and emotional support, making transitions smoother and helping maintain productivity.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ote military spouse in remote employment roles, and why are they important?

To thrive as a remote-working Military Spouse, you typically need strong organizational abilities, self-motivation, and proficiency in your chosen field, often backed by relevant education or certifications. Familiarity with remote work tools like video conferencing platforms, cloud-based collaboration suites, and secure communication systems is crucial. Adaptability, effective communication, and resilience are standout soft skills that help navigate frequent relocations and the unique challenges of military life. These skills ensure consistent performance, foster career stability, and enable successful adaptation to the flexible demands of remote work.
